Output 510eb67af85bfff0c03fdbbb904f1473b9a742db0ce51aea4856207b13d1341c:5

value
423399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c897f9a5439d4f012b2ef65f5f5c30266aaa7a OP_EQUAL
address
3NjHeA1PSeCyUuPX4qZcqjySKxvPxFr2yJ
transaction
510eb67af85bfff0c03fdbbb904f1473b9a742db0ce51aea4856207b13d1341c
spent
true